Grading at Carnegie Mellon University
CMU is known for intense STEM programs. CS and engineering finals routinely count 40-50%.
Finals at CMU typically count 35-50% of the course grade. Always verify the exact weight in your course syllabus.
Quick Estimate (40% final): 80% current grade → Need >100% for an A | Need 80.0% for a B.
Score Reference Table for CMU Students (40% Final)
| Current Grade | Need for A (90%) | Need for B (80%) | Need for C (70%) | Need to Pass (60%)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 60% | >100% | >100% | 85.0% | 60.0% |
| 65% | >100% | >100% | 77.5% | 52.5% |
| 70% | >100% | 95.0% | 70.0% | 45.0% |
| 75% | >100% | 87.5% | 62.5% | 37.5% |
| 78% | >100% | 83.0% | 58.0% | 33.0% |
| 80% | >100% | 80.0% | 55.0% | 30.0% |
| 82% | >100% | 77.0% | 52.0% | 27.0% |
| 85% | 97.5% | 72.5% | 47.5% | 22.5% |
| 88% | 93.0% | 68.0% | 43.0% | 18.0% |
| 90% | 90.0% | 65.0% | 40.0% | 15.0% |
| 92% | 87.0% | 62.0% | 37.0% | 12.0% |
| 95% | 82.5% | 57.5% | 32.5% | 7.5% |
Tips for Finals at CMU
CMU's SIO portal tracks grades; expect rigorous finals in any technical program.
- Verify the exact final weight in your syllabus. This calculator uses 40% as an estimate; the actual weight may differ.
- Use CMU's academic support resources. Most universities have tutoring centers, writing labs, and TA office hours - all are underused.
- Check grade boundaries for your program. Some majors require C+ or better for prerequisite courses. Know the real threshold for your situation.
